I am NEW to creating forms. I have started a form where I include a drop down menu with values of 1-4 for households. I am wanting to collect multiple addresses. If customer selects #1 then i want only fields for name, address, email are shown for one household. How do I set condition if they select more than one household to include fields for multiple names and addresses?

Here is a step by step guide on how you can implement this in your form:
1. Add additional Name, Address and Email field for other household information.
2. Set condition to show/hide fields.
